Eliminate Safety Hazards & Pest Infestations

Beyond aesthetics, neglected tree stumps pose concrete risks to both people and property. They are notorious tripping hazards, especially when hidden by grass or overgrown foliage, presenting a danger to children, pets, and anyone traversing your yard. Lawnmowers and other yard equipment can suffer damage if they strike a hidden or stubborn stump, leading to costly repairs.

Furthermore, decaying wood is an open invitation for a host of undesirable guests. Stumps become breeding grounds and homes for termites, carpenter ants, beetles, and other wood-boring insects. These pests can then migrate from the stump to your home, causing structural damage and necessitating expensive pest control interventions. Decaying stumps also provide fertile ground for fungi and diseases, which can then spread to healthy trees and plants on your property, jeopardizing your entire landscape's ecosystem. Prevent Unwanted Regrowth & Future Headaches

Many tree species, even after being cut down, possess the tenacious ability to sprout new growth from their remaining stump. These "suckers" or "watersprouts" are not only unsightly but can quickly develop into a thicket of small trees, requiring constant cutting and maintenance. If left unchecked, these sprouts can draw nutrients from the soil, impacting nearby plants, and eventually develop their own root systems, making future removal even more challenging.

Stump grinding effectively destroys the root collar and surface roots of the tree, significantly reducing the likelihood of regrowth. 3. Advanced Stump Grinding with State-of-the-Art Equipment

Chase Tree Service utilizes powerful, professional-grade stump grinders. These machines feature sharp, rotating carbide teeth that rapidly chip away at the stump and its main root crown, transforming solid wood into fine wood chips. Our operators expertly grind 6 to 12 inches below ground level to prevent regrowth.

Q: How deep do you grind a stump?

A: Our standard stump grinding service aims to reduce the stump to approximately 6 to 12 inches below ground level. This depth is typically sufficient to prevent regrowth and allows for new topsoil, sod, or planting.

Q: What happens to the wood chips after grinding?

A: You have two main options: we can remove all the wood chips and debris, or you can choose to keep the chips as organic mulch for flowerbeds on your Fort Deposit property.
